Output 5723006e8c164b151192e9e63f5089e07cbec20527d812307b4c989bba48f07c:14

value
159018
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6fe8bf0f7045c40ac65ab3358feebb0fe00d532a OP_EQUAL
address
3BtjkLQXgNx2ZNXkYoeABW1vMpuDVR3U2H
transaction
5723006e8c164b151192e9e63f5089e07cbec20527d812307b4c989bba48f07c
confirmations
203637
spent
true